Output e3dae24f64ede7723f17bb2d4faa8b5d5740f86c548a82d02b12e1ffd65402f6:0

value
1119314975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9edeab16e82f7d5579210833535ba1558269ce3 OP_EQUAL
address
3QUXC4ELFHY6y4J3L3hkbWaMm6oEGbwDYX
transaction
e3dae24f64ede7723f17bb2d4faa8b5d5740f86c548a82d02b12e1ffd65402f6
confirmations
214114
spent
true